CVE-2013-1992 2 Redhat, X 2 Enterprise Linux, Libdmx 2025-04-11 N/A
Multiple integer overflows in X.org libdmx 1.1.2 and earlier allow X servers to trigger allocation of insufficient memory and a buffer overflow via vectors related to the (1) DMXGetScreenAttributes, (2) DMXGetWindowAttributes, and (3) DMXGetInputAttributes functions.
CVE-2013-1993 3 Mesa3d, Redhat, X 3 Mesa, Enterprise Linux, Libglx 2025-04-11 N/A
Multiple integer overflows in X.org libGLX in Mesa 9.1.1 and earlier allow X servers to trigger allocation of insufficient memory and a buffer overflow via vectors related to the (1) XF86DRIOpenConnection and (2) XF86DRIGetClientDriverName functions.
CVE-2013-1994 3 Openchrome, Redhat, X 4 Openchrome, Enterprise Linux, Libchromexvmc and 1 more 2025-04-11 N/A
Multiple integer overflows in X.org libchromeXvMC and libchromeXvMCPro in openChrome 0.3.2 and earlier allow X servers to trigger allocation of insufficient memory and a buffer overflow via vectors related to the (1) uniDRIOpenConnection and (2) uniDRIGetClientDriverName functions.
CVE-2013-1999 2 Redhat, X 2 Enterprise Linux, Libxvmc 2025-04-11 N/A
Buffer overflow in X.org libXvMC 1.0.7 and earlier allows X servers to cause a denial of service (crash) and possibly execute arbitrary code via crafted length or index values to the XvMCGetDRInfo function.
CVE-2013-2002 2 Redhat, X 2 Enterprise Linux, Libxt 2025-04-11 N/A
Buffer overflow in X.org libXt 1.1.3 and earlier allows X servers to cause a denial of service (crash) and possibly execute arbitrary code via crafted length or index values to the _XtResourceConfigurationEH function.
CVE-2013-2003 2 Redhat, X 2 Enterprise Linux, Libxcursor 2025-04-11 N/A
Integer overflow in X.org libXcursor 1.1.13 and earlier allows X servers to trigger allocation of insufficient memory and a buffer overflow via vectors related to the _XcursorFileHeaderCreate function.
CVE-2013-2004 2 Redhat, X 2 Enterprise Linux, Libx11 2025-04-11 N/A
The (1) GetDatabase and (2) _XimParseStringFile functions in X.org libX11 1.5.99.901 (1.6 RC1) and earlier do not restrict the recursion depth when processing directives to include files, which allows X servers to cause a denial of service (stack consumption) via a crafted file.
CVE-2013-2066 3 Redhat, X, X.org 3 Enterprise Linux, Libxv, Libxv 2025-04-11 N/A
Buffer overflow in X.org libXv 1.0.7 and earlier allows X servers to cause a denial of service (crash) and possibly execute arbitrary code via crafted length or index values to the XvQueryPortAttributes function.
CVE-2013-2179 1 X 1 X Display Manager 2025-04-11 N/A
X.Org xdm 1.1.10, 1.1.11, and possibly other versions, when performing authentication using certain implementations of the crypt API function that can return NULL, allows remote attackers to cause a denial of service (NULL pointer dereference and crash) by attempting to log into an account whose password field contains invalid characters, as demonstrated using the crypt function from glibc 2.17 and later with (1) the "!" character in the salt portion of a password field or (2) a password that has been encrypted using DES or MD5 in FIPS-140 mode.
CVE-2013-1940 3 Canonical, Redhat, X 3 Ubuntu Linux, Enterprise Linux, X.org-xserver 2025-04-11 N/A
X.Org X server before 1.13.4 and 1.4.x before 1.14.1 does not properly restrict access to input events when adding a new hot-plug device, which might allow physically proximate attackers to obtain sensitive information, as demonstrated by reading passwords from a tty.
CVE-2013-2063 2 Redhat, X 2 Enterprise Linux, Libxtst 2025-04-11 N/A
Integer overflow in X.org libXtst 1.2.1 and earlier allows X servers to trigger allocation of insufficient memory and a buffer overflow via vectors related to the XRecordGetContext function.
CVE-2015-9262 4 Canonical, Debian, Redhat and 1 more 8 Ubuntu Linux, Debian Linux, Ansible Tower and 5 more 2024-11-21 N/A
_XcursorThemeInherits in library.c in libXcursor before 1.1.15 allows remote attackers to cause denial of service or potentially code execution via a one-byte heap overflow.
